Notes to fees 10.1 and 10.2
Where an application requires the permission of the court, the relevant fee is payable when permission is sought but no further fee will be charged if permission is granted and the application is made.
Where an application is made or permission is sought under or relating to provisions of the Children Act 1989 which are listed in two or more different numbered fees, or require two or more different numbered forms, only one fee is payable, and if those fees are different, only the highest fee is payable.
Where an application is made or permission is sought under or relating to two or more provisions of the Children Act 1989 which are listed in the same numbered fee, the fee is payable only once.
Where the application is made or permission is sought in respect of two or more children, who are siblings or children of the family, at the same time, only one fee is payable in respect of each numbered fee.
Notes to fee 10.2 only
Where a final order is made at a case management conference, £500 of the amount paid under fee 10.2(a) will be refunded.
Where the court lists more than one issues resolution hearing or pre-hearing review, the fee is payable only once.
Where proceedings are consolidated with other proceedings, any fee which falls to be paid after the date on which the proceedings are consolidated is payable only once.
Where a fee is paid under fee 10.2(b) or (c) in relation to a hearing that is cancelled, for example, because a final order is made at earlier hearing, the application is withdrawn, or the hearing is no longer needed, the fee will be refunded. A refund will not be given if the hearing is adjourned to a later date or to a date to be fixed.
